McMAUGH v. STATE

No. 91-307-C.A.

612 A.2d 725 (1992)

Ann McMAUGH v. STATE.

Supreme Court of Rhode Island.

July 17, 1992.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John A. Macfayden, III, Peter DiBiase, Providence, Donna Nesselbush, R.I. Coalition against Domestic Violence, for plaintiff.

James E. O'Neil, Atty. Gen., Jane McSoley, Jeffrey Greer, David Morowitz, Asst. Attys. Gen., for defendant.


OPINION

SHEA, Justice.

This matter comes before the Supreme Court on the appeal of Ann McMaugh (McMaugh or petitioner) from a Superior Court denial of her petition for postconviction relief. In her petition she claimed that she was a victim of battered woman's syndrome. For the reasons set forth below we reverse the ruling of the trial court, grant the petitioner's application for postconviction relief, and remand to the Superior Court for a new trial.<...
